3
The last remains
These stumps of steelwork are all that remains of the remaining headframe of the former Annesley Colliery. Although it could have remained as a witness to what was the major industry in the area, the developer was much more interested in being able to get a couple or so more houses onto the site, and efforts to save it were unavailing.

10
Newstead Village NG15, Notts.
Terraced housing in the Tilford Road area. Newstead Colliery Village, as it was once known, was created for workers employed by Newstead Colliery whose pits operated between 1874-1987. Part of the area has been redeveloped into a nature reserve and business park. This picture was taken from a grassy hill adjacent to the village's former chapel, premises that are currently being used by an electrical motor repairing firm. The stationary cars are parked in the former church car park.
